Independence Village of Zionsville West offers a range of living options with costs that reflect the premium experience provided in this community. For instance, a one-bedroom suite is priced at $3,689, which is notably higher than both the Marion County average of $2,917 and the statewide average of $3,300. Similarly, two-bedroom accommodations are also set at $3,689, exceeding local and state averages of $2,997 and $3,208 respectively. Studio apartments come with a monthly cost of $4,141, significantly above the county's average rent of $2,869 and Indiana's average of $3,258. While these costs may be elevated compared to regional norms, they correlate with the enhanced lifestyle amenities and quality care that Independence Village provides to its residents.

About Independence Village of Zionsville West

Independence Village of Zionsville West in Zionsville, IN is a vibrant and inviting assisted living community that offers both independent living and memory care options. Our community is designed to provide a comfortable and supportive environment for our residents, with a range of amenities and care services to meet their individual needs.

Our spacious apartments are equipped with air-conditioning and full kitchens, allowing residents to maintain their independence and prepare their own meals if they wish. For those who prefer not to cook, our professional chef provides delicious meals in our restaurant-style dining room, with special dining programs available for those with specific dietary needs such as low/no sodium options.

We understand the importance of staying active and engaged, which is why we offer a variety of activities for our residents to enjoy. From cooking classes to day trips and outings, there is always something fun happening at Independence Village. Our community also hosts devotional activities offsite, live dance or theater performances, educational speakers, stretching classes, wine tasting events, and more.

Our dedicated staff is trained to provide personalized care services including diabetic care, incontinence care, and medication management. We also have a beautician on-site for residents who wish to pamper themselves.

Independence Village of Zionsville West is conveniently located near various amenities such as c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, places of worship, and hospitals. This ensures that our residents have easy access to necessary services and can easily explore the surrounding area.

At Independence Village of Zionsville West, we prioritize the well-being and happiness of our residents. With our range of amenities and care services combined with a warm and friendly atmosphere, we create an ideal home where seniors can thrive.

Review Summary

Independence Village of Zionsville West receives mixed reviews but is generally seen as a desirable senior living option. Positive feedback highlights the warm and welcoming atmosphere, professional and attentive staff, cleanliness, engaging activities, convenient location, and pet allowance. Families appreciate the compassionate support during transitions and the overall positive experiences. Criticisms include inconsistent care monitoring, disappointment with dining options (especially for independent living residents expecting three meals), issues with cleaning thoroughness and frequency, activity cancellations, and employee turnover. Despite challenges, staff are often described as friendly and helpful. Overall, it's recommended by many, but potential residents should be aware of the nuances in care consistency and meal services.
